Title
Adobe Photoshop CC/Bridge CC内存破坏漏洞
Description
Adobe Photoshop CC是数字影像处理软件。 Adobe Photoshop CC在实现上存在内存破坏漏洞,攻击者利用此漏洞可在受影响应用上下文中执行任意代码。
